Energy Hills had been asked by the North Rhine-Westfalia government, the RWTH Aachen and the Forschungszentrum Juelich to take the lead for submitting a proposal to the European Institute of Technology for the KIC Sustainable Energy. Energy Hills is the largest cross-border energy network in Europe. The core of Energy Hills is situated in the Aachen (D) - Heerlen (NL) region, the heart of the Meuse-Rhine region. In that network innovative businesses work hand-in-hand with top research and educational institutions on energy solutions for the future.

Energy Hills is very proud having submitted an exciting proposal and is hoping to win this 700 million EURO call. This would also boost development and innovation in the field of sustainable energy innovation in our region and in North Rhine-Westfalia (as in five more location throughout the EU). 90 partners from 11 European countries and US, among them 46 universities and research centres, have joined the consortium of Energy Hills KIC.

Many members of Energy Hills became partners and signed declarations to become integrated in this KIC. The headquarter is planned to be based in Aachen and Belgian and Dutch provinces of Limburg would benefit from becoming a "co-location-centre".
